Cookies
A cookie is a small text file which is placed onto your device (e.g., computer, smartphone, or other electronic device) when you use our website. We use cookies on our website to:
- Recognise you and your device
- Store some information about your preferences or past actions
For example, we may monitor:
- How many times you visit the website
- Which pages you go to
- Traffic data
- Location data
- The originating domain name of your internet service provider

What Types of Cookies Are There?
-
Strictly Necessary Cookies
Essential for the operation of our site, supporting functions such as logging in, your shopping basket, and payment transactions. -
Analytics Cookies
Help us understand how you use our site, such as navigation efficiency and feature usage. This enables us to improve your experience. -
Functionality Cookies
Allow additional features like personalisation and saving preferences. -
Targeting Cookies
Track your visits to our site, pages viewed, and links clicked to make our site and advertising more relevant to your interests. -
Third-Party Cookies
Placed by external services for tailored advertising or analytics. These operate similarly to analytics cookies but are not controlled by us. -
Persistent Cookies
Remain on your device for a predefined period and activate each time you visit our site. -
Session Cookies
Temporary cookies that are deleted when you close your browser.
We also use web beacons to track navigation. These work similarly to analytics cookies, helping us improve your site experience.
Our Use of Cookies
The table below provides more information about the cookies we use and why:
Name | Purpose | Duration | Essential and Consent Required |
---|---|---|---|
_ab | Used to control when the admin bar is shown on the storefront. | 1 year | Yes, essential for functionality. No consent required. |
_shopify_country | Helps avoid GeoIP lookups after the first request by setting the country. | 30 minutes | Yes, essential for functionality. No consent required. |
_session_id | Used for providing reporting and analytics on site usage. | 2 years | Yes, essential for analytics and performance tracking. No consent required. |
_tracking_consent | Stores a user's preferences for privacy rules in the visitor's region. | 1 year | No, not essential. Consent is required before placing these cookies. |
cart | Contains information related to the user's shopping cart. | 2 weeks | Yes, essential for shopping cart functionality. No consent required. |
_shopify_s | Optimises site performance by analysing user interactions. | Session duration | Yes, essential for improving user experience and performance. No explicit consent required. |
